The ‘Christening’ of the B. B. Quartz Mine’s 38′ overshot waterwheel at Jericho in 1901. The event was attended by many of the local dignitaries, including Richard Mackay (third from the left in the foreground). A chicken and champagne lunch was served for the occasion. The township of Jericho nestled in the wide valley of the Jordan River at its junction with the B. B. Creek. The B.B. Quartz Mine was located within a quarter of a mile from Jericho, on the spur which divides the Jordan from the B.B. Creek, was first opened in 1865. (The Jordan Valley – The Jordan Goldfields ranged from Jamieson in the north to Walhalla in the south.)
